No Hospital Nearby? How Technology Is Bringing Doctors to Remote Communities

Chelsea Parker
Jul 30, 2026

For many people around the world, seeing a doctor is not as simple as booking an appointment.

It may require hours of travel, expensive transportation, and leaving work or family responsibilities behind.

In rural communities, the nearest healthcare facility can be dozens of kilometers away, turning a basic medical check-up into a major challenge.

But new technology is changing this reality. In emerging markets, telemedicine is helping doctors reach patients who were previously difficult to serve.

🌍The Hidden Barrier to Healthcare: Distance

The World Health Organization estimates that the global shortage of health workers will reach 11 million by 2030, and the gap is widest in the places that need them most.

Across the developing world, the picture is even more striking:

  • Sub-Saharan Africa carries roughly 25% of the global disease burden but has only 3% of the world’s health workers.

  • Southeast Asia has vast populations living on islands and in mountainous regions where physical access to healthcare is severely limited.

  • Latin America has 30% of the population without access to healthcare due to economic reasons, and 21% of the population without access to healthcare due to geographical barriers.

1. Doctors are concentrated in cities

One of the biggest challenges facing rural healthcare is that medical professionals are often concentrated in urban areas.

Cities usually have:

  • major hospitals
  • specialist doctors
  • advanced medical equipment
  • better healthcare infrastructure. 

However, rural and remote communities often have fewer healthcare workers available. According to VestedWorld, rural areas in Sub-Saharan can only boast of about 25% of a country's doctors and nurses on average.

2. Travel costs prevent early treatment

Distance does not only create a transportation problem but also creates a financial barrier.

For many rural families, visiting a healthcare facility involves more than paying for a consultation.

They may also need to consider:

  • transportation expenses

  • time away from work

  • lost daily income

  • additional costs for family members who accompany them.

As a result, some people delay seeking medical care until their symptoms become more serious.

3. Emergency care becomes harder

The distance problem becomes even more serious when patients need urgent medical attention.

In remote communities, emergencies can be complicated by:

  • limited ambulance availability

  • poor road conditions

  • long travel times

  • fewer nearby healthcare facilities. 

When someone experiences serious symptoms, every hour matters.

đź’»How Telemedicine Actually Works: Mechanisms

To deal with these healthcare problems, telemedicine has come out.

But telemedicine is no longer a novelty. In 2026, it has become "the default entry point for the entire healthcare journey" for millions of people.

Telemedicine isn't just a video call with a doctor. It's a suite of technologies and service models designed to overcome the barriers of distance, time, and infrastructure. It can be divided into three major types.

Mode 1: Real-Time Video Consultations (Synchronous Telemedicine)

This is the most familiar form of telemedicine.

A patient and a doctor connect via video call, similar to Zoom or WhatsApp, but on a secure, HIPAA-compliant or locally regulated platform. The doctor can see the patient, ask questions, observe symptoms, and provide real-time medical advice.

So, patients don't need to travel for hours on unpaved roads and sit in front of a tablet and consult with a specialist far away.

Case 1: Zimbabwe's Telehealth Centers

By 2026, Zimbabwe had established 28 telehealth centers across seven of Zimbabwe's 10 provinces and conducted more than 28,000 virtual consultations, including about 25,000 diagnostic tests.

Mode 2: Store-and-Forward (Asynchronous Telemedicine)

Not every consultation requires a live conversation. In "store-and-forward" telemedicine, clinical information, such as images, lab results, or patient histories, is collected, stored, and transmitted to a specialist for review at a later time.

The specialist reviews the data and provides a diagnosis or recommendation, often within hours.

Teledermatology platforms using store-and-forward technology have demonstrated 40% faster diagnosis times and 60% cost reduction compared to traditional referral processes.

For a patient in a remote village, this means receiving a specialist's opinion in days rather than weeks and without the cost of traveling to a city hospital.

Case 2: India's Aravind Eye Care System

By using the store-and-forward technology, Aravind has developed a software called EYESTALK. With the help of this software a general ophthalmologist can send all the clinical data pertaining to a patient to specialty department such as Retina, Glaucoma along with the images.

Mode 3: Remote Patient Monitoring (RPM)

For patients with chronic conditions, including diabetes, hypertension, and heart disease, telemedicine isn't just about occasional consultations. It's about continuous care. Remote patient monitoring uses portable devices to track vital signs (blood pressure, blood glucose, heart rate) and transmit the data to healthcare providers for ongoing review.

Case 3: Rwanda and Uganda's Chronic Disease Healthcare System

In Rwanda and Uganda, an EU-funded project enables patients with chronic diseases to regularly measure their blood pressure or blood glucose at home and transmit the results via mobile phone to healthcare providers. Clinicians can remotely review these data, identify patients requiring additional support, and provide follow-up care through a telemedicine platform co-designed specifically for rural settings. 

What about the telemedicine achievements?

  • In Kenya's Murang'a County, a digital healthcare access program using satellite internet has connected all 170 public health facilities, improving healthcare access for approximately 1.2 million residents.
  • In Croatia, a network of 33 mobile primary care clinics has been introduced to improve access to health services in rural and remote areas and on the islands.
  • In Latin America, telemedicine service accounted for 63.8% of the Latin America telemedicine market in 2025 and is on the rise due to the increasing demand.
  • By April 2025, India's platform had delivered more than 360 million teleconsultations, supported by over 232,000 registered healthcare providers through a hub-and-spoke care network.​​ 

đź§±Why Telemedicine Alone Isn't Enough: Barriers 

Technology is powerful. But it's not magic. Several barriers stand between innovation and impact.

Infrastructure

None of this works without electricity and internet.

However, even in 2026, vast areas of Africa, South Asia, and Latin America lack reliable power and connectivity. Low-earth orbit satellite internet (like Starlink) is beginning to fill the gap, but it remains expensive and isn't yet universally available.

The challenge is that scaling these solutions requires investment and many governments simply don't have the budget.

Cost

Technology costs money. The question is: who foots the bill?

  • For patients: Even low-cost telemedicine consultations may be unaffordable for families living on a few dollars a day.

  • For governments: Public health systems in developing countries are chronically underfunded. Competing priorities like education, infrastructure, and security, often take precedence over digital health.

  • For the private sector: Investors are interested in profitable markets. Remote communities with low purchasing power are not always high on their list. 

Trust

Technology is only useful if people use it.

In many communities, traditional healers are more trusted than "doctors in a screen". Older patients, in particular, may be skeptical of remote diagnosis.

A 2026 study found that telemedicine uptake has not shown a substantial increase in mental health treatment for patients in rural and low-access areas. Specialists who used telemedicine the most saw only a tiny increase, less than one percentage point, in patients from rural regions.

This suggests that simply offering virtual care isn't enough; active outreach and community engagement are essential.

Regulation

Cross-border telemedicine is complicated by licensing laws. For example, medical data privacy, especially across borders, adds another layer of complexity.

Moreover, regulatory frameworks in many non-Western countries lag behind technological capacities.

As telemedicine becomes more common, governments are beginning to update their laws. But progress is slow.

Conclusion

Telemedicine is not a magic wand. It won't replace the doctor who isn't there, at least not yet. But it can extend the reach of the doctors who are.

Telemedicine doesn't guarantee everyone will have a doctor in their pocket but it can reduce the number of those who die because the nearest hospital is too far away. 

To offer better healthcare services, only relying on technology is not enough. Infrastructure, investment, promotion, and regulation also matter.

FAQ

How does telemedicine work without reliable internet?

Many platforms now offer offline-capable modes or use SMS-based interfaces for basic consultations.

Is AI diagnosis accurate enough to trust?

In specific areas like radiology and dermatology, AI has shown accuracy comparable to or exceeding human doctors.

Is remote healthcare available in my country?

Many countries in Africa, Southeast Asia, and Latin America now have active telemedicine programs, but coverage is often limited to pilot areas or specific partnerships.
